Roly is a Professor in Global Health with an interest in malaria control and elimination and health systems strengthening through the use of quality and process improvement. He has more than 25 years experience in malaria clinical trials, chemoprevention, programmatic policy and strategy, health financing and much more. He was the director of the Malaria Elimination Initiative at the University of California San Francisco between 2011- 2021 where he led a team of researchers in all aspects of malaria elimination developing the Malaria Elimination Toolkit (), supported the development of regional initiatives for malaria elimination (Asia Pacific Malaria Elimination Network and the Southern African Development Communities Elimination 8 (E8)), was invovled in several influential publications supporting the move towards malaria elimination and eradication goals. At LSHTM he has lead the Unitaid Plus project in collaboration with Population Services International, evaluating large scale pilot roll out of perennial malaria chemoprevention (PMC) and now leads the new OPTiMIX project - Optimising the mix of malaria interventions including malaria vaccines, malaria chemoprevention and PBO-LLINS.
